The Conners season 3 episode 6 is arriving next week on ABC, with the title "Protest, Drug Test and One Leaves the Nest." The sitcom is diving more into addressing topical issues, with the titular family feeling the impact of the pandemic. Now, the focus will be on Harris Conner-Healy (Emma Kenney) and her job.

In The Conners season 3 episode 6, Harris takes a stand on what she believes it not knowing that her actions could lead to some dire consequences. Based on the synopsis, she joins a protest to fight for the things she believes, putting her job in jeopardy in the process.

Harris' action also leads to a tense discussion within the family. She's going to put her job at risk to voice out what she thinks is right. However, she didn't think about the consequences of her actions and could hugely impact her future.

Harris wasn't frequently seen in the sitcom, mostly because of Kenney's major role in Showtime's Shameless. Her story in the Roseanne spin-off proved to be significant, as it shows how brave the character is in standing for what she believes in even if there are ramifications along the way.

Meanwhile, The Conners season 3 episode 6 will also see Jackie Harris (Laure Metcalf) visiting the Wellman Plastic. But then, she found out that the company institutes supervised drug testing. The situation inspires Becky Conner (Lecy Goranson) in starting and leading her own protest.

The series has been incorporating relevant topics in the real world, which will continue in The Conners season 3 episode 6. But, while it addresses serious topical issues, the sitcom delivers the stories in lighthearted and funny scenes.

As for what story was tackled in episode 5, "Friends in High Places and Horse Surgery," Darlene Conner-Healey's (Sara Gilbert) storyline is at the center of it. She and her boss developed a close friendship, and because of her positive attitude and confidence, she was promoted quickly.

However, the situation gets complicated when Becky couldn't leave her baby behind and go to work. Darlene was affected after seeing Becky's woes. Even though Emilio (Rene Rosado) is there to take care of the kid, Becky wishes to stay longer and spend more time with her daughter.

Darlene didn't understand it since she started working right after giving birth -- she's expecting her sister to do the same. The siblings got into a fight because of this. When Darlene invited her boss over for dinner, Becky behaved with hostility towards their guest.

The Conners season 3 episode 6 airs on Wednesday, Dec. 2, on ABC.
